Responsibilities
~1 min read- →Own and continuously evolve the Product Roadmap, making priorities, milestones and cross-team dependencies transparent to stakeholders.
- →Maintain a continuously prioritized Product Backlog, ensuring user stories meet Definition of Ready with clear acceptance criteria and are aligned to roadmap objectives.
- →Lead and facilitate discovery activities (user research, prototyping, experiments) with UX and engineering to validate problems before building.
- →Drive delivery of customer-facing increments with measurable adoption and business impact; define and track success metrics and instrumentation.
- →Coordinate release planning, manage cross-team dependencies, and improve delivery predictability and throughput.
- →Reduce rework and time-to-value by improving requirements clarity, earlier validation and close collaboration with engineering and QA.
- →Champion data-informed prioritization and collaborate with stakeholders to balance customer value, technical sustainability and compliance.

Requirements
~1 min read- 3–7+ years’ experience as a Product Owner, Product Manager, Business Analyst or similar role within software product delivery.
- Proven experience working in agile teams (Scrum and/or Kanban) and strong backlog management, prioritization, and refinement skills.
- Experience owning product roadmaps and coordinating cross-team dependencies and releases.
- Excellent user story writing and acceptance criteria definition.
- Demonstrable experience running discovery activities and partnering with UX and engineering to validate solutions.
- Strong analytical mindset; experience defining and tracking product KPIs and using analytics to drive decisions.
-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ills; comfortable working in cross-functional international teams.
- Fluent in English (written and spoken). German is a plus but not required.
- Experience with API-driven software environments and familiarity with regulatory/compliance considerations in banking or financial services.
